What a wonderful four weeks we shared together at Taste & See!

Across the month of June, 22 people gathered around the table to enjoy good food, great conversation, and to explore the story of the Bible together. It was a delight to see people asking thoughtful questions, sharing ideas, and discovering more about who God is.

Each week’s meal reflected the theme we were exploring. We began with colourful salads and fresh fruit, and explored the idea of God’s goodness reflected in creation, through it’s beauty, order, and tastiness.

The next week, over charcoal chicken, chips, and donuts, we wrestled with the question, ‘what’s gone wrong with the world?‘ and saw how there is a rift between humanity and God.

In week three, we shared a traditional Passover meal of roast lamb, flatbread, tabouli and baklava, learning how God rescued his people and how Jesus used that very meal to explain the meaning of his death to rescue His people.

We finished with a joyful multicultural banquet (starring Angali’s delicious curry, sushi, Middle Eastern salad, sticky date pudding and mini pavlovas) as we looked forward to the great banquet God promises, where people from every nation will gather together in His kingdom.

We’re so thankful to everyone who joined us. As a church, there is always space for people to explore the Christian faith, ask honest questions, and discover that there is more to experience of God’s goodness.

Psalm 34:8 invites us to ‘Taste and see that the Lord is good.’
